Under the Shaputuan

Since 1995, instigated by the Commission des droits de la personne et des droits de la jeunesse (CDPDJ), the Institut culturel et éducatif montagnais (ICEM) has held workshops in the Quebec school network, one of whose important goals is to introduce Innu culture.
